Output 51f4e3c4915e0c2fce52749be2940e8efac05e3a717c43f59111f43ae126f67f:4

value
1860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11d714fa088d91162c086bf6f3baf80c245ca6d3 OP_EQUAL
address
33KM4xdutk1e9MKbPX24USEhCdecXuYzga
transaction
51f4e3c4915e0c2fce52749be2940e8efac05e3a717c43f59111f43ae126f67f
spent
true